(.NET FrameWork1.1)
ADOXを使って既存のmdbファイルの構成を変更する時に
Dim cat As New ADOX.Catalog cat.ActiveConnection="Provider=Microsoft.Jet.OLEDB.4.0;Data Source=e:¥new.mdb"
このような方法でカタログを開こうとすると
引数が間違った型、許容範囲外、または競合しています。
といったメッセージで例外が発生する。
これを解決するには、let_ActiveConnectionメソッドを使う。
Dim cat As New ADOX.Catalog cat.let_ActiveConnection("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=e:¥new.mdb;") 'テーブル追加など
0 件のコメント:
コメントを投稿